Mastering File Input in C++ with ifstream
In C++, file handling is essential for reading and writing data to files stored on disk. One of the primary classes used for reading files is ifstream, which stands for input file stream. This class is part of the <fstream> library and allows programs to read data from files seamlessly. What is ifstream? ifstream is a stream class designed specifically for input file operations. Armstrong Number in Python Made Easy: Code, Logic & Examples
An Armstrong number is a special type of integer that holds a fascinating mathematical property. A number is considered an Armstrong number when the sum of its digits, each raised to the power equal to the total number of digits in that number, equals the number itself. This definition might sound complex at first, but once you work through a single example, the pattern becomes immediately clear and easy to follow. Take the number 153 as an example. What is a Substring in Python: How to Extract and Create Substrings Easily
A string is a sequence of Unicode characters. It can include letters, numbers, special characters, or spaces. Strings are one of the most commonly used data types in Python because they allow you to work with textual data. In Python, strings are enclosed within single quotes (‘ ‘), double quotes (” “), or triple quotes (”’ ”’ or “”” “””). What Is a Substring? Mastering Data Aggregation with SQL GROUP BY: A Complete Guide
SQL is a powerful language used to manage and manipulate relational databases. One of the key functionalities SQL provides is the ability to aggregate data, allowing users to extract meaningful insights from large datasets. Data aggregation involves summarizing or combining multiple rows of data into a single result. This process is essential in tasks such as calculating totals, averages, maximum and minimum values, and counts. What Are IoT Devices: Definition, Types, and Top 5 Most Popular Examples
The Internet of Things, commonly shortened to IoT, refers to physical objects embedded with sensors, software, and network connectivity that allow them to collect and exchange data over the internet without requiring direct human operation for every action. Unlike traditional computers or smartphones, these objects are often everyday items such as thermostats, light bulbs, or kitchen appliances that have been given the ability to communicate and respond to conditions automatically based on data they gather from their surroundings. Blockchain is a distributed ledger technology that originated in 2008 as the underlying system powering Bitcoin, the first and most well-known cryptocurrency. The technology allows for the permanent, tamper-proof recording of data across a decentralized network of computers, commonly referred to as nodes. A blockchain is essentially a series of data blocks, where each block contains a list of transactions or information.
